Cultivation | Plant in full sun to partial shade in moist but well-draining, neutral to slightly acidic loamy soil. |

Bark/Stem Description | Smooth flowering stems. |
Leaf Description | Digitate, 5 pubescent leaflets 7 - 12 mm long, obovate in shape. |
Flower Description | Solitary or twin blooms, with 3 - 5 apical teeth, measuring 3 - 4 cm in diameter. |
Colour Description | Medium green to light green foliage. Pale yellow to white flowers. |
